So this past weekend was rock the coliseum, our once-a-year summer pop-up shop. & it went pretty well-- sales were definitely on the low-side, so you always find yourself speculating why that was. It could have been the almost-raining weather on friday, the new location of the stage or maybe it was our booth set-up? Anyway, no matter what the reasons, we could be down on ourselves or we can just be happy that it pushed us to pump out a ton of new stock & forced us to get out there & meet cool people!

We've always ended up meeting someone that brings us new opportunities, our first year we met a girl that became one of our best customers. Last year, we met someone involved with a big university fashion show which we donated a product to this year & may end up participating in again. And THIS year, well, I see another opportunity presenting itself already but i'm not going to talk about it quite yet, lest I jinx it! haha

All in all, we had a great time & realize how lucky we are to have friends and family who are always willing to help two small girls with all the heavy lifting :)

This weekend Sam & I will be setting up our pop-up shop again. We do a free music festival just outside of Toronto (in Mississauga) every year. It's a totally free 2-day festival featuring amazing local bands-- this year the headliners are The Junction and Attack in Black which is gonna be so awesome.

We don't do many trade shows & vendor set-ups during the year, as we mostly stick to selling online & in shops... so I have no idea how other crafters do it every weekend! First of all, figuring out how to display everything (the visual merchandising) is NOT my forte so it's difficult trying to scrounge up display stuff for our table & it's a huuuge pain moving all the racks and displays. In the end it's usually worth it, just for the amount of people we meet & how much fun it is, but thinking about it now... it's gonna be a tiring week!
